01:统计数字字符个数
总时间限制:
1000ms
内存限制:
65536kB
描述
输入一行字符,统计出其中数字字符的个数。
输入
一行字符串,总长度不超过255。
输出
输出为1行,输出字符串里面数字字符的个数。
样例输入
Peking University is set up at 1898.
样例输出
4
来源
习题(7-1) 医学部 2010 期末试题 樊波
1.创建一个数组,挨个对句子的每个字母/数字进行输入。
2.判断,如果在0~9之间(int类型),计数器累加,输出。
#include<bits/stdc++.h>
using namespace std;
char a[265];//创建1个字符数组
int main()
{
cin.get(a,265);
int len=strlen(a);
int sum=0;
for(int i=0;i<=len-1;i++)//输入
{
if(a[i]>='0'&&a[i]<='9')//如果在0~9之间(int类型)
{
sum++;//计数器累加
}
}
cout<<sum;
return 0;
}